The environmental impact of avocados: water, farming and production

Avocado production can create significant environmental pressure when irrigation draws on scarce water or orchards expand into forest. There is no universal 'liters per avocado' number: research in Michoacán has found roughly 417 m³ of water per metric ton for rainfed orchards and more than 1,000 m³/t for irrigated production. Origin and farming system matter more than the fruit in isolation.
